Sealing

Window seals (also called upvc window repairs seals) play a vital role in insulation and double-glazed windows. Insufficient seals can cause condensation, drafts, and other issues. Seals that are damaged can be repaired or replaced to restore the efficiency of your double glazing.

The leakage of water between glass panes is a typical sign of double-glazed windows that need to be resealed. This moisture can damage your window frames and increase energy bills. The condensation between glass can create a hazy appearance that fluctuates dependent on the temperature of the outside or indoor humidity levels.

If you suspect that the seals on your double-glazed windows are not working properly, it is best to call the installer. They'll be able visit your property and reseal the affected area, which is typically cheaper than replacing your entire window unit. You should also check your warranty paperwork because the company that installed your double-glazed windows might still be covered under warranty, saving you money on repairs or replacements.

Glass

Double-glazed windows are made up of two panes and an airspace between them. The air is typically filled with a gas, such as Krypton or argon that reduces the flow of heat through your windows. This helps keep your home at a pleasant temperature without straining your cooling and heating system. You'll have to repair your double-glazed windows as soon as it gets cracked or broken.

Typically replacing the glass in your double glazed window will be the best solution to repair it. It is important to understand that repairing double-paned windows involves more than just replacing the glass. It also means replacing the factory seal that allows your window to perform exactly as it should. Misting is a common problem when it comes to double-glazed windows. This occurs when the seal around the glass panel fails and moist air gets between the glass panes. This could cause the glass to become cloudy or wet, and can also affect the insulation capabilities of your double glazed windows.

This kind of issue is extremely frustrating since it can greatly affect the appearance and efficiency of your double glazed windows. Condensation between panes is a common issue with double-glazed windows. This is caused by warm air coming in contact with the cooler window panes. This is a natural occurrence, but it can cause water to enter and cause rotting. Installing a ventilation system in your house is the best way to avoid this.

If you own a listed property it is essential to choose a double glazed firm that has experience working with historic properties. In many cases, it is possible for listed buildings to be fitted with slim profile double-glazed units without compromising their character. These options can be constructed to look like the original windows and will keep the house warm while retaining its historical appeal.
